P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: DVD to .ts



Phlygt
24.06.08, 11:08
Also, here we go.

Voraussetzung: Dbox2 mit Linux
SFU Linux Server (o.ä. NFS Server Infos unter www.wiki.dbox2-tuning.net)
gemountetes Verzeichnis für Aufnahmen

Zunächst sei erwähnt, diese Methode ist nur auf eigene, wiederspenstige DVD´s anzuwenden, die über keinen Kopierschutz verfügen!

Mittels einem Demuxer (PVAstumento) die VOB entpacken
Dann erhält man diebekannten .mpv und .ac3 Dateien

Diese .ac3 Dateien dann mittels eines Konverter (hier HeadAC3he) in mp2 umwandeln ! ich downsample nach 44.1 kHz und normalisiere auf 0db

Dann mit einem Muxer (hier Cuttermaran) das .mpv (Video) und die gwünschten Tonspuren (ac3, mpa, mp2) zusammenfügen. Dies geht m Cut Kontextmenu unter der Karte "Muxing" ! Auf die Reihenfolge der Spuren achten.

Das so erstellte .mpg dann mittel ProjektX in ein .ts umwandeln.

So, dann hat man die Dateien, bei der Wiedergabe ruckeln Sie aber...
Dies hat nix mit der Datenrate zu tun...

Hierzu müssen ein paar Einstellungen am PC und der Box vollzogen werden:

1.) Netzwerkkarte auf 10bit Halfduplex stellen
2.) Netwerkkarten Outgoing Puffer auf 128 einstellen
3.) Das Verzeichnis, in dem die ts Dateien liegen muss separat (falls das selbe, wie bei Aufnahme) über ein anderes lokales Verzeichnis der Box gemountet werden und TCP als Protokoll nutzen. Die Einstellungen sollten dann in etwa so sein:

Typ NFS
Laufwerk <Laufwerk>:\<Verzeichniss>
Lokales Verzeichniss \mnt\filme
Beim Start mounten Ja
Rechte rw,soft,tcp
Rest lassen, wie er ist.

Danach sollte der Stream sauber und ohne Probleme laufen. Man kann die einzelnen Tonspuren auswählen, keine DVD´s mehr einlegen - Herrlich. Ich verlieb mich echt immer wieder neu in meine DBox. Nur fühlt meine Frau sich allein gelassen nach drei Abenden Tüfftelei.
Fragen gerne per Thread.

PS Eigentlich sinnfreie Verbrennung von Energien und Zeit - aber stolz wie Oskar, Links das Linsendosenfutter, weil die Frau das Kochen verweigert. Herrlich ein Bastlerleben, gell...

tvpat
24.08.08, 10:56
Hi Blubbs_die_Fliege,
ich mach das ganze so:
Anleitung:
*ts Files für den Neutrino-Movieplayer erzeugen
aus einer beliebigen Quelldatei
1. Grundlagen
1.1 Worum geht es?
Da mir, wie vielen andern dbox Usern auch, das Streamen einer Datei mittels VLC zu
kompliziert und umständlich ist, werden die Video-Dateien in ein dbox kompatibles Format
gebracht.
Der Neutrino Movieplayer braucht eine *.ts Datei. Also basteln wir uns eine!
1.2 Was brauche ich?
- Ein Video zum Umwandeln (avi, divx, xvid, mov, mpeg – ganz egal!)
- den VLC media player (z.B.: Version 0.8.5)
- Neutrino auf der dbox2 und ein gemountetes Verzeichnis
2. How to do
2.1 für Einsteiger
Wer einfach nur schnell eine Datei umwandeln will, ohne sich großartig mit der Materie zu
beschäftigen geht wie folgt vor:
Schritt1
- VLC Player starten
- Klick auf „Einstellungen“
- Klick auf „Einstellungen…“
- Klick auf „Playlist“
- hier darf nur „Abspielen und stoppen“ so wie „Automatisch“ angehackt sein
- klick „Sichern“
schließen
Schritt2
- Klick auf „Datei“
- Klick auf „Datei öffnen..“
- Im ersten Eingabefeld die Quelldatei eintragen
- „Stream/Sichern“ anhacken
- Daneben auf „Einstellungen“ klicken
Hier nichts anhaken außer: Verkapslungsmethode MPEG TS
- Dann bei Ziel diesen Code rein kopieren (für Windows Rechner):
:sout=#transcode{vcodec=mpgv,vb=2048,width=640,hei ght=480,fps=25,acodec=mpga,ab=1
92,channels=2}:duplicate{dst=std{access=file,mux=t s,url="C:\out.ts"}}
Für Linux gilt dieser Code:
:sout=#transcode{vcodec=mpgv,vb=2048,width=640,hei ght=480,fps=25,acodec=mpga,ab=1
92,channels=2}:duplicate{dst=std{access=file,mux=t s,url="/home/XXXXX/Desktop/out.ts"}
}
XXXXX steht hier für den Usernamen.
Schritt3
Klick auf „OK“
Klick auf „OK“
Und schon rödelt der VLC los! Die Ausgabedatei liegt dann in C:\out.ts. Diese kann anschließend auf ein, in der dbox gemountetes, Verzeichnis kopiert werden.
Ich kopiere sie gleich auf die HDD in der Dbox, hab ja 500G platz.
Das ist zwar ein bisschen Arbeit, aber wenn es fertig ist, ist das ne top Sache.

Phlygt
25.08.08, 11:45
Leider erhält man dann nicht alle Tonspuren der DVD... Ist mit halt wichtig - doch dass der VLC das kann - alle Achtung.

Mein Problem war, das bei DVD über Movieplayer Dbox - manchmal der Befehl simpledvd in Leere lief, weil er immer das VOB 1_1 abspielt - was manchmal aber Werbung oder so ist. Dann könnte ich die Tonspuren nicht auswählen, da er default nutzte - viele meiner DVD´s haben da aber nicht die deutsche Spur....

Nun ja - schön das unser Hobby so viele Facetten hat ;-)

Und danke für deinen Tipp - kennst Du Dich allgemein mit den Steruerungsbefehlen von VLC aus?

Würde da gerne ein bissl Nachhilfe in Form von Links bekommen - habe bis jetzt nicht viel gefunden - aber auch nicht zuuuu penibel gesucht.

tvpat
25.08.08, 20:38
Hi Blubbs_die_Fliege,
hier noch was wegen dem Ton.
2.2 Erklärungen zum Code
Vcodec=mpgv nicht ändern!
Vb= Video Datenrate
Width,height Bildformat in Pixel -> z.B.:720*576 (D1), muss DVB kompatibel sein
Fps=25 nicht ändern!
Acodec=mpga Audiocodec
Ab= Audiobitrate
url= Ausgabedatei ->bitte Dateiendung .ts verwenden
2.3 selbst ist der Mann
Natürlich lässt sich dies (Teil2.2) auch mittels klicken einstellen. Aber der VLC behält dann
die Auflösung der Quelldatei bei. Die dbox braucht jedoch unbedingt eine dvb-konforme
Auflösung!!!
Also entweder den width=720,height=576, Teil noch manuell einfügen (und scale=1
löschen), oder mittels skalieren-Rollmenü umrechnen, wenn die Datei schon in 4:3 ist. Auch
die FPS sollten von Hand auf 25 eingegeben werden!
Die Klick-Methode hat aber den Nachteil, dass der VLC dabei gerne, vorher per Hand in den
Code geschriebene, Befehle wieder löscht. Also unbedingt, vor dem Klick auf OK, den Code
noch mal überprüfen.
2.4 ac3 Sound
Wenn die Quelldatei ac3 Sound (Dolby-Digital) mitbringt und eine entsprechende HiFi-
Anlage an der dbox hängt wäre es natürlich schade den ac3 Stream zu verlieren.
Also machen wir den Hacken bei Audiocodec weg und klicken „alle Elementarstreams
auswählen“ an. Auf diese Weise werden die Tonspuren ohne Neucodieren in die ts
übernommen.
Der Code sieht dann etwa so aus:
:sout=#transcode{vcodec=mpgv,vb=2048,width=720,hei ght=576}:duplicate{dst=std{access=
file,mux=ts,url="C:\out.ts"}} :sout-all
2.5 mp3 im Movieplayer
Es können auch reine Sounddateien in *ts umgewandelt werden. Auf diese Weise kann der
optische Ausgang der dbox für Audiowiedergabe genutzt werden. Allerdings ist diese
Anwendung eindeutig noch als experimentell zu bezeichnen!
2.6 Untertitel
Bisher noch ungetestet sollte aber gehen, wenn vorher eine Untertitel-Datei ausgewählt
wurde. Als Untertitelcodec sollte dvbs der Richtige sein und dann „Untertitel einblenden“
anhaken.
MFG Pat

Phlygt
26.08.08, 12:14
Hey danke man! Cool...

Nun noch eine Frage kann ich auf dem Wege auch 4:3 auf 16:9 umwandeln und die Bitraten herabsetzen?

Gruß

der Blubbs

tvpat
27.08.08, 16:13
Nun noch eine Frage kann ich auf dem Wege auch 4:3 auf 16:9 umwandeln

Soweit ich weis, geht das nicht mit VLC?! Finde keine Einstellung dazu. Bin auch gerade dabei 70GB Simpsons umzuwandeln und fand den VLC am besten dafür und dachte mir, das passt hier gut rein.
Kämpfe noch mit den Größenverhältnis, die leider am Plasma fehlen, sprich das bild wird grösser dargestellt, hab das gleiche pro. mit,XMedia und VideoReDo.

Grüsse Pat

Phlygt
27.08.08, 16:56
Also wenn ich ribhtig verstehe liegt das Problem daran, dass Du 4:3 aufgenommen hast und in 16:9 willst.

Versuchen kannst Du es mit Projekt X - hier kann man eine Exportlimitation auf 16:9 einstellen. Klappt aber nur, wenn die 4:3 den ganzen Schirm ausfüllt. 4:3 mit schwarzen Balken wird dann gestaucht und unansehnlich.

Sollte das nicht klappen - geht bei mir aus irgendeinem Grund unregelmäßig - bleibt nur Umcodieren mit TMPenc oder DVD Lab.

Gruß,

der Blubbs

WellWork
24.01.09, 19:15
Hallo!
Ich wuerde Clone Remover empfehlen.
Ich benutze es selbst, denn ich meine, dieses Programm ist sehr gut und schnell.
Clone Remover kann doppelte Dateien suchen (http://de.moleskinsoft.com).:454:

stephan1970
25.01.09, 10:35
Habe die VLC Player Version 0.9.8a da sieht das ganze scheinbar etwas anders aus wie in deiner Anleitung erklärt tv_pat. Aif alle Fälle komme ich da net so ganz zurecht mit dem umwandeln. Kann mir evtl jemand nochmal behilflich sein.
Hat sich erledigt habs jetzt hinbekommen und funktiuoniert einwandfrei

Phlygt
26.01.09, 16:47
Nö, sieht fast gleich aus. Hier hast Du sogar einen Transkodier Assitent, da kannst Du einfach im Kontextmenu auswählen und am lüppt es!
Einfach mal Datei, Transkodier Assistent und ausprobieren.

rqs
29.01.09, 21:47
Klasse Anleitungen!
Frage an die Tüftler: Was haltet ihr von TSMuxer (http://forum.doom9.org/showthread.php?t=134104)?

CU rqs

Phlygt
30.01.09, 08:53
Hi rqs,

sorry kannte ich noch nicht. Werde das an WE mal testen, aber die Variante mit VLC ist echt super.